27.02.2021 news BREAKING: Bandits Free Abducted Kagara Students

Published 27th Feb, 2021

By Ibrahim Adeyemi

The students and staff of Government Science College Kagara, Niger State, have regained their freedom from the armed bandits’ den on Saturday.

This development came in about 24 hours after armed bandits kidnapped hundreds of schoolgirls in Zamfara on Friday.

However, a total number of 27 students, three staff members and 12 others who were abducted on Wednesday, February 17, have now been freed.
